Genesis 38:17-19
New American Standard Bible 1995
17 He said, therefore, “I will send you a [a]young goat from the flock.” She said, moreover, “Will you give a pledge until you send it?” 18 He said, “What pledge shall I give you?” And she said, “(A)Your seal and your cord, and your staff that is in your hand.” So he gave them to her and went in to her, and she conceived by him. 19 Then she arose and departed, and [b]removed her [c]veil and put on her widow’s garments.

Genesis 38:17-19
New International Version
17 “I’ll send you a young goat(A) from my flock,” he said.
“Will you give me something as a pledge(B) until you send it?” she asked.
18 He said, “What pledge should I give you?”
“Your seal(C) and its cord, and the staff(D) in your hand,” she answered. So he gave them to her and slept with her, and she became pregnant by him.(E) 19 After she left, she took off her veil and put on her widow’s clothes(F) again.
